package kong.unirest.core;

import org.junit.jupiter.api.Test;
import org.junit.jupiter.api.extension.ExtendWith;
import org.mockito.InjectMocks;
import org.mockito.junit.jupiter.MockitoExtension;

import javax.net.ssl.SSLContext;
import java.security.KeyStore;
import java.time.Duration;
import java.util.concurrent.TimeUnit;

import static org.junit.jupiter.api.Assertions.*;
import static org.mockito.Mockito.mock;

@ExtendWith(MockitoExtension.class)
class ConfigTest {

    @InjectMocks
    private Config config;

    @Test
    void shouldKeepConnectionTimeOutDefault(){
        assertEquals(Config.DEFAULT_CONNECT_TIMEOUT, config.getConnectionTimeout());
    }

    @Test
    void willRebuildIfEmpty() {
        assertSame(config.getClient(), config.getClient());
    }

    @Test
    void settingTTl() {
        assertEquals(-1, config.getTTL());

        assertEquals(4, config.connectionTTL(4200, TimeUnit.MILLISECONDS).getTTL());
        assertEquals(252000, config.connectionTTL(4200, TimeUnit.MINUTES).getTTL());

        assertEquals(4, config.connectionTTL(Duration.ofMillis(4300)).getTTL());
        assertEquals(258000, config.connectionTTL(Duration.ofMinutes(4300)).getTTL());
    }

    @Test
    void provideYourOwnClientBuilder() {
        Client cli = mock(Client.class);

        config.httpClient(c -> cli);

        assertSame(cli, config.getClient());
    }

    @Test
    void canDisableGZipencoding() {
        assertTrue(config.isRequestCompressionOn());
        config.requestCompression(false);
        assertFalse(config.isRequestCompressionOn());

    }

    @Test
    void canSetProxyViaSetter() {
        config.proxy(new Proxy("localhost", 8080, "ryan", "password"));
        assertProxy("localhost", 8080, "ryan", "password");

        config.proxy("local2", 8888);
        assertProxy("local2", 8888, null, null);

        config.proxy("local3", 7777, "barb", "12345");
        assertProxy("local3", 7777, "barb", "12345");
    }

    @Test
    void cannotConfigASslContextIfAKeystoreIsPresent() {
        KeyStore store = mock(KeyStore.class);
        SSLContext context = mock(SSLContext.class);

        config.clientCertificateStore(store, "foo");

        UnirestConfigException ex = assertThrows(UnirestConfigException.class, () -> config.sslContext(context));
        assertEquals("You may only configure a SSLContext OR a Keystore, but not both", ex.getMessage());
    }

    @Test
    void cannotConfigAKeyStoreIfASSLContextIsPresent() {
        KeyStore store = mock(KeyStore.class);
        SSLContext context = mock(SSLContext.class);

        config.sslContext(context);

        UnirestConfigException ex1 = assertThrows(UnirestConfigException.class, () -> config.clientCertificateStore(store, "foo"));
        assertEquals("You may only configure a SSLContext OR a Keystore, but not both", ex1.getMessage());

        UnirestConfigException ex = assertThrows(UnirestConfigException.class, () -> config.clientCertificateStore("/a/path/file.pk12", "foo"));
        assertEquals("You may only configure a SSLContext OR a Keystore, but not both", ex.getMessage());
    }

    @Test
    void isRunningIfStandardClientIsRunning() {
        assertFalse(config.isRunning());
        config.getClient();
        assertTrue(config.isRunning());
    }

    @Test
    void isRunningIfAsyncClientIsRunning() {
        assertFalse(config.isRunning());
        config.getClient();
        assertTrue(config.isRunning());
    }

    @Test
    void requestTimeoutCannotBeNegative() {
        config.requestTimeout(null);
        config.requestTimeout(42);

        assertThrows(IllegalArgumentException.class, () -> config.requestTimeout(0));
        assertThrows(IllegalArgumentException.class, () -> config.requestTimeout(-5));
    }

    private void assertProxy(String host, Integer port, String username, String password) {
        assertEquals(host, config.getProxy().getHost());
        assertEquals(port, config.getProxy().getPort());
        assertEquals(username, config.getProxy().getUsername());
        assertEquals(password, config.getProxy().getPassword());
    }
}
